Transaction 8c6a1efca7392518e7a740d5c58320df560484c593c9263b2e711f04d99be8ed
1 Input
1 Output
-
8c6a1efca7392518e7a740d5c58320df560484c593c9263b2e711f04d99be8ed:0
- value
- 256082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e410316e05a2d616d9ff60b7e034132f75ee415e OP_EQUAL
- address
- 3NUuPPwcwaPfQ87cYiiQS7QDK33RVbPPpm